Essential Terms Every Player Should Know

These are the terms that come up in nearly every session — whether you're spinning slots, sitting at a live dealer table, or reading a sportsbook market. Get these down first.

RTP is the percentage of total wagers a slot or game returns to players over a large number of rounds. A 96% RTP means the game pays back $96 for every $100 wagered on average, over time.

House edge is the mathematical advantage the platform holds on any bet. A 2% house edge means the platform keeps $2 per $100 wagered on average — the mirror concept to RTP for table games.

Volatility describes how often and how big a slot pays out. Low volatility means frequent smaller wins; high volatility means rare but larger payouts. Pick based on your session bankroll and risk tolerance.

A wager or turnover requirement is the number of times you must bet a bonus or deposit amount before it becomes withdrawable. A $50 bonus with a 10x turnover requires $500 in qualifying bets first.

A jackpot is a slot's largest available prize pool. Some jackpots are fixed at a set amount; others are progressive, growing with every stake placed until one spin triggers the full prize.

Live dealer games stream a real human dealer from a studio — dealing actual cards or spinning a real roulette wheel — while you place bets through your screen in real time via providers like Evolution.

Odds, Payments, and Account Vocabulary

Once you have the basics, these terms sharpen how you read a sportsbook line, handle your wallet, and move money through your account. Particularly useful before your first PayPal or Venmo withdrawal.

A moneyline bet is a straight pick on who wins — no point spread involved. A -150 favorite means you bet $150 to win $100; a +130 underdog means a $100 bet returns $130 profit if they win.

An over/under line is a set number — say 47.5 for an NFL game — and you bet whether combined scoring lands above or below it. The actual winner of the game does not affect this market.

A same-game parlay combines multiple bets from a single game — like an NFL quarterback's passing yards plus the final point spread — into one ticket. All legs must hit for the parlay to pay.

Rollover is another word for turnover or playthrough. It defines how many times a bonus amount must be wagered on qualifying games before any associated funds can be moved to your payment wallet.

KYC is the identity verification process required before a withdrawal is processed. Typically you upload a government-issued ID and proof of address; once cleared, your PayPal or Venmo payout request can move forward.

An e-wallet is a digital payment account — PayPal and Venmo are two examples we support — that sits between your bank and your betting wallet, letting you move funds without sharing card details directly.
